Transaction ec851c75e70feb0b82d04bab47f294047c8749c6ad75a377f08eb625cf79c65e
1 Input
1 Output
-
ec851c75e70feb0b82d04bab47f294047c8749c6ad75a377f08eb625cf79c65e:0
- value
- 384447
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25d108cf64ecba0abc1001075fd2412e9d5cdb2d OP_EQUAL
- address
- 358yLcAxv6iwJkZ8KVSvyNK4myHxaL6kXK